Output 309a84854e95670265857ac0a689c80ff472b54930217a048fcd918120905050:0

value
73395
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c646ed8e4e7b8701edd9f78adba6343c6807d0cd OP_EQUAL
address
3KmQggnPzzmtCpiZHgefGCvyJXoj4uTxrq
transaction
309a84854e95670265857ac0a689c80ff472b54930217a048fcd918120905050
confirmations
176594
spent
true